WebNote: A pair of Therapeutic Shoes is covered even if only one foot suffers from diabetic foot disease (each shoe is equally equipped so that the affected limb, as well as the remaining limb, is protected). ... Medicare Benefit Policy Manual, Chapter 15, §140 - Therapeutic … WebType of Footwear Covered. If an individual qualifies, they are limited to one of the following footwear categories within one calendar year: 1. One pair of extra-depth shoes and three pairs of ...

In order to be eligible for coverage, such items must qualify in either: the benefit category … WebA custom pair of orthotic shoes can cost between $400 and $600. Medicare beneficiaries will pay 20% of the cost after meeting their annual deductible, and Medicare will pay 80%. This means that for a $600 orthotic, you would pay $120, while Medicare pays $480, if you …
